WebAug 9, 2024 · A link between perianal fistulas and adverse food reactions has been identified. In one study, 18.8% of dogs with perianal fistula also had food allergies. 19 … WebAug 9, 2024 · A link between perianal fistulas and adverse food reactions has been identified. In one study, 18.8% of dogs with perianal fistula also had food allergies. 19 Whether there is a direct correlation of these diseases or the dogs just happened to have 2 concurrent diseases is unknown. This was a patient … dactyl wiringWebThe cricopharyngeal muscle opens and closes to allow food and liquids from the mouth into the esophagus. Cricopharyngeal achalasia is a condition in which this muscle does not adequately relax. This can lead to an inability to swallow foods or liquids.
